If a company makes an offer or accepts monies in contravention of 42, the company, its promoters and directors shall be liable for penalty which may extend to the amount involved in the offer or invitation or Rs.2 crores, whichever is higher, and the company shall also refund all monies to subscribers within a of 30 days of the order imposing the penalty. [ 42(10)] If any provision of the Act or the rules made thereunder is contravened for which no penalty or punishment is provided elsewhere in the Act, the company and every r of the company who is in default or such other person shall be punishable with fine which may extend to Rs.10,000 and where the contravention is continuing one, with a further fine which may extend to Rs.1,000 for every day after the first during which the contravention continues. ( 86) If a company does not maintain the register or fails to maintain in accordance with the provisions of 88(1)/(2), the company and every r of the company who is in default shall be punishable with fine which shall not be less than Rs.50,000 but which may extend to Rs.3 lacs and where the failure is continuing one, with a further fine which may extend to Rs.1,000 for every day after the first during which failure continues. regulatory bodies if so authorized by the Act VII 118, 119 25 - Books containing minutes of proceedings of general meeting of a class of shareholders or creditors or of a resolution passed by postal ballot as may be approved by the Board) [Rule 25(1)(e)] However, member of company is not entitled to inspect. (Para 7.7 of Exposure Draft of SS-1*) Any member without charge, subject to such reasonable restriction as the company may by Articles or in general meeting, impose, so however, that not less than 2 hours in each business day are allowed for inspection. [Sec.119(1)] Copy to be provided to the member on payment of fee specified in the Articles subject to maximum of Rs.10 for each page or part thereof. However, soft copy of minutes of meeting held during immediately preceding 3 financial years to be supplied free of cost. Any member or debenture-holder without any charge during business hours subject to reasonable restriction as may be If any inspection under 171(1)(a) is refused or if a copy required is not sent within 30 days, the Registrar shall on application order immediate inspection and supply of copies required. [Sec.171(2)] If a company contravenes any of the provisions of the Chapter for which no specific punishment is provided, the company and every r of the company who is in default shall be punishable with fine which shall not be less than Rs.50,000 but which may extend to Rs.5 lacs. (Sec.172) If a company contravenes provisions of Sec.186, it shall be punishable with fine which shall not be less than Rs.25,000 but which may extend to Rs.5 lacs and every r of the company who is in default shall be punishable with imprisonment for a term which may extend to 2 years and with fine which shall not be less than Rs.25,000 but which may extend to Rs.1 lac. Open for inspection during business hours and extracts may be taken and copies may be required by any member [Sec.189(3)] Copy to be provided within 7 days on payment of fee specified in Articles not exceeding Rs.10 per page. [Rule 16(4)]. term which may extend to 6 months or with fine which shall not be less than Rs.25,000 but which may extend to Rs.1 lac or with both. [ 187(4)] Every director who fails to comply with the provisions of 189 and rules made thereunder shall be liable to a penalty of Rs.25,000. [Sec.189(6)]. Register shall also be produced at the commencement of every AGM and shall remain open and accessible during continuance of the meeting to any person having the right to attend the meeting. [Sec.189(4)] Notes: 1) *Secretarial Standards on Meetings of Board of Directors (SS-1) and General Meetings (SS-2) will be mandatory only after the same are approved by ICSI and Central Government and notified under 118(10) of the Act. 2) As per 120 of the Act, read with Companies (Management & Administration) Rules 2014 any document, record, register, minutes etc. required by a company or allowed to be inspected or copies to be given to any person by a company under the Act, may be kept or inspected or copies given, as the case may be, in electronic form. *** Page 7 of 7
